Ayonayon returns to MPBL in Subic bubble

- By Josef Ramos

MIKE AYONAYON returns to the Maharlika Pilipinas Basketball League (MPBL) to settle his unfinished business with the San Juan Knights.

Ayonayon and the Knights will face the Makati Skyscraper­s in Game 3 of their pandemic-shuttered Lakan Cup Northern Division best-of-three finals series which resumes on Wednesday in a bubble setup at the Subic Bay Freeport Zone gymnasium.

Ayonayon is already under contract with NLEX and played in the Philippine Basketball Associatio­n Philippine Cup at the Clark bubble. The Road Warriors management allowed the prized find from intramural­s and Cainta leagues to complete his commitment with the Knights.

“It’s a knockout game so we need to adjust quickly. We don’t want to be overconfid­ent but it’s doable,” Ayonayon told Businessmi­rror on Sunday.

The Knights of head coach Randy Alcantara are already in the Subic bubble, along with Davao City Tigers and Basilan Steels, who will play Game 3 of their own Southern Division finals series also on Wednesday.

The 28-year-old Ayonayon was NLEX’S third overall pick in the 2019 Rookie Draft. He averaged 5.3 points, 2.45 rebounds and 2.36 assists in 11 games for NLEX in Clark.

“Our championsh­ip experience will be our biggest advantage here in the bubble,” said the 6-foot swingman. “There are so many players who lost their jobs and we’re very lucky and blessed that we are still playing and earning.”

The Inter-agency Task Force for the Management of Emerging Infectious Diseases and and the Department of Health allowed the MPBL to resume its season after complying with safety and health protocols. The Subic bubble could end on March 20 if the national finals go the distance. The league was halted March 12 last year because of the pandemic.
